New US Ambassador says it’s an honour to serve in SL

Date:

Julie J. Chung the new US Ambassador to Sri Lanka speaking at the meeting with US Secretary of State Anthony Blinks before leaving her country stated that it is a great honour to have the opportunity to visit Sri Lanka for diplomatic service.

Chung is a US national of South Korean descent with extensive diplomatic experience.

She told the US State Secretary that she hopes to further strengthen economic and friendly ties between the two countries and that she is looking forward to working with the Sri Lankan government as well as the civil society.
